Choosing Florals That Work Beautifully During the Ceremony

Flowers help define the ceremony space, frame photographs and carry the wedding palette through the day. The right florist balances beauty with practical details such as seasonality, installation timing, venue rules and weather.

The strongest wedding professionals communicate clearly, protect the timeline and understand how their work affects the ceremony, photography, venue and guest experience. Review recent work, written agreements, backup plans and exactly what is included before making a decision.

Wedding Florists FAQs

How do I choose a wedding florist?

Ask each wedding florists professional to explain their process, what is included, timing requirements, backup plans and contract terms. Compare recent work and make sure the communication style feels comfortable before booking.

When should we book our florist?

Availability varies, but popular wedding florists professionals often reserve peak Long Island wedding dates many months in advance. Begin once your date and venue are confirmed, then compare availability, services and contract terms.
